Job description

Are you an experienced Veterinary Surgeon ready to take the next step in your career?

Tern Vets is seeking a dynamic and dedicated Lead Veterinary Surgeon to help shape the future of Tern Vets. We're offering relocation support of up to £5000, as well as a welcome bonus of £5000 (pro rata).

About the role

Join our team and play a pivotal role in the growth and development of our clinical staff. As a Senior Vet, you will be responsible for your own clinical workload, as well as helping to ensure that all clinical standards are maintained at the highest possible level. We're eager to tailor the clinical caseload around your own specific interests where possible. You'll be supported by our new, fantastic Practice Director, Victoria Peterson, who has recently moved to Tern following a busy Clinical Director role at another local IVC site.

Working hours that work for you

The role would typically entail working up to 40 hours per week (including weekends as determined by our rota). No out of hours or on call required! Having said this, we understand that everyone has unique needs and commitments, which is why we offer part-time and flexible hours to suit all lifestyles. Whether you're managing family responsibilities, continuing your education, or pursuing other interests, our adaptable scheduling options ensure you can achieve the perfect work-life balance. Join our team and enjoy the freedom to tailor your work hours to fit your life, all within a supportive and accommodating environment.

About our practice

We have a team composed of vets on both full and part time hours, along with our experienced nursing team that's made up of RVNs and SVNs. We are a Nurse training Practice and also take on Harper Adams placements. Our veterinary team holds certificates in Feline Medicine, Dermatology and Advanced Veterinary Practice (emergency and critical care and soft tissue modules) with further interests in ophthalmology and cardiology. The successful candidate will be welcomed, well supported where necessary but also given clinical freedom. We are a current, progressive and collaborative practice who strive to keep looking forward. Our purpose built sites have well equipped consulting rooms, 2 operating theatres with multi parameter monitoring and a bair hugger, imaging suite with xray, ultrasound and endoscopy, laparoscopic bitch spay equipment, Tonopen and dental facilities with dental xray on the way.
